Climate overview of Quequén
Quequén, Buenos Aires Province, Argentina, experiences significant temperature variation throughout the year. Summers bring daytime highs of 26°C (79°F) in January, while winters cool to 13°C (55°F) in July.
Annual rainfall is moderate at around 849 mm (33 in), with April being the wettest month. The city also has warm summers and mild winters.

Monthly Temperature in Quequén
Depending on the time of the year, temperatures range from comfortable to moderate in Quequén. Average daytime temperatures reach a comfortable 26°C (79°F) in January. In July, the coolest month of the year, temperatures drop to a moderate 13°C (55°F).
At night, temperatures range from around 17°C (63°F) in January to 6°C (43°F) in July.

Rainfall in Quequén
Generally, Quequén has a moderate amount of precipitation, averaging 849 mm (33 in) of rainfall annually. Despite minor fluctuations, Quequén enjoys fairly consistent precipitation throughout the year. In April, you can expect around 85 mm (3.3 in) of precipitation, while in July, Quequén receives about 59 mm (2.3 in). For more details, please visit our Quequén Precipitation page.

Frequently asked questions about the climate in Quequén
What is the best time to visit Quequén?
January, February, March, April, November and December typically offer the most optimal weather in Quequén. In contrast, July tends to have less optimal conditions. Quequén has warm summers and mild winters.
What temperatures can I expect in Quequén?
Daytime highs range from 13°C (55°F) in July to 26°C (79°F) in January. Nighttime lows range from 6°C (43°F) to 17°C (63°F). Temperatures vary considerably through the year.
How much rain does Quequén get?
Annual rainfall is around 849 mm (33 in). April is the wettest month with 85 mm (3.3 in), while July is the driest with 59 mm (2.3 in).
